Transaction e25b31af81f38169e791322a3541761551acf8cf1f952de5056088df0a87df61

56 Input
2 Outputs
  • e25b31af81f38169e791322a3541761551acf8cf1f952de5056088df0a87df61:0
  • value  1000000
    address  337hQJL3SjJDTnnwcHRa5pqLSDypQ5aa9m
  • e25b31af81f38169e791322a3541761551acf8cf1f952de5056088df0a87df61:1
  • value  4984640
    address  18FLZM6KCWmxhGqmge7kMWhsQMwAuuW7Pu